+// CRASH() - Raises a fatal error resulting in program termination and
+// triggering either the debugger or the crash reporter.
+//
+// Use CRASH() in response to known, unrecoverable errors like out-of-memory.
+// Macro is enabled in both debug and release mode.
+// To test for unknown errors and verify assumptions, use ASSERT instead, to
+// avoid impacting performance in release builds.
+//
+// Signals are ignored by the crash reporter on OS X so we must do better.
#ifndef CRASH
#if COMPILER(MSVC)
#define CRASH() (__debugbreak(), IMMEDIATE_CRASH())

+// RELEASE_ASSERT
+// Use in places where failure of an assertion indicates a definite security
+// vulnerability from which execution must not continue even in a release build.
+// Please sure to file bugs for these failures using the security template:
+// http://code.google.com/p/chromium/issues/entry?template=Security%20Bug
// RELEASE_ASSERT is deprecated. We should use CHECK() instead.
#if ENABLE(ASSERT)
#define RELEASE_ASSERT(assertion) ASSERT(assertion)
